Engine and Performance

Performance has always been the heart of the Toyota Fortuner, and the 2025 model continues that legacy with powerful yet efficient engine options. The SUV is powered by a 2.8-litre turbo-diesel engine that delivers an impressive 204 PS of power and 500 Nm of torque when paired with a 6-speed automatic transmission. For those who prefer petrol, the 2.7-litre petrol engine offers 166 PS of power and 245 Nm of torque, making it ideal for smoother city drives.

Both engines are BS6 Phase II compliant and tuned for cleaner emissions and improved fuel economy. Toyota’s advanced variable nozzle turbocharger ensures strong mid-range acceleration and consistent power delivery. The diesel variant’s torque output provides immense pulling power, making it an ideal SUV for towing, off-roading, and highway cruising.

The 4×4 drivetrain in the top variants of the Fortuner 2025 allows the driver to switch seamlessly between 2WD and 4WD modes using an electronic dial. This ensures optimum traction on challenging terrains such as mud, snow, or rocky paths. Additionally, the SUV is equipped with a lockable differential, hill assist control, downhill assist control, and active traction control, all of which contribute to an exceptional off-road experience.

Mileage and Efficiency

Despite its robust size and powerful engine, the Toyota Fortuner 2025 offers competitive mileage figures in its segment. The 2.8-litre diesel manual variant delivers around 14.6 km/l, while the automatic version gives approximately 13.5 km/l under mixed driving conditions. The petrol variants, though less efficient, return a decent 10–11 km/l, depending on driving style and terrain.

Variants and Pricing

The Toyota Fortuner 2025 is available in multiple variants to cater to different preferences and budgets. These include the Standard, Legender, and GR Sport trims. Each variant offers unique styling, equipment, and performance features.

The base petrol manual variant starts around ₹33.43 lakh (ex-showroom), while the top-end diesel automatic GR-S 4×4 variant goes up to ₹51.44 lakh (ex-showroom). The Legender version sits in between, offering a blend of premium styling and advanced features at a price that appeals to luxury SUV buyers.

Driving Experience and Ride Quality

Driving the Toyota Fortuner 2025 is a commanding experience that combines power and comfort. The elevated seating position gives excellent visibility of the road ahead, while the hydraulic power steering system ensures precision and control, even with the SUV’s large frame. The suspension setup—double wishbone in the front and a four-link coil spring at the rear—absorbs road imperfections effortlessly, offering a smooth and stable ride across all terrains.

Off-road enthusiasts will appreciate the SUV’s approach and departure angles, along with a ground clearance of over 220 mm, allowing the Fortuner to tackle uneven surfaces with ease.
